If you hear a noise that gradually gets louder as the engine runs, it's often a clear sign of an exhaust manifold gasket leak.

An exhaust leak is basically an opening, hole, or damage in your exhaust system that results in transporting unwanted toxic gases into the vehicle cabin instead of throwing them out of the vehicle through the rear exhaust pipe.
